Armed Citizen® Today

An uninvited visitor to a Florida home encountered a resident ready and willing to defend his property early on the morning of April 7, 2023.

At 6:40 a.m., an unidentified man entered the front door of the house, walked through the residence and entered a bedroom, where he encountered the homeowner. The resident was armed and confronted the alleged intruder, firing several shots at him, which caused the suspect to flee from the house.

Police are still investigating the incident and have not yet found the intruder. (WMBB-TV, Marianna, Fla., 4/7/23)

From the Armed Citizen® Archives – June 1982

Rev. Martin Jarreau was asleep in the rectory of St. Ann’s Catholic Church in Miami when he heard strange noises. He grabbed a .38-cal. revolver and went to investigate. He found a would-be burglar trying to exit via a bathroom window. Fr. Jarreau held the man, who had a long criminal record, for police. (The Herald, Miami, Fla.)
